Start by focusing on the principles of energy conversion between different forms, such as kinetic, potential, thermal, and chemical energy. Recognize how these transformations follow the law of conservation, which states that energy cannot be created or destroyed, only transferred or transformed.

Next, examine the key factors that influence how energy is transferred, such as the medium, the efficiency of the process, and the environment. For example, in mechanical systems, energy can be lost due to friction, reducing the overall efficiency. Understanding these factors helps clarify why certain processes may appear less efficient than others.

Finally, work with real-life examples of energy flow to strengthen your understanding. Whether it’s analyzing the conversion of chemical energy into electrical energy in a battery, or heat transfer in a simple conduction experiment, apply the concepts to practical scenarios for a deeper grasp of the material.
